About the Author

Henry Kisor is a retired book editor of the Chicago Sun-times. He is also an author of 3 nonfiction books, 6 mystery novels, and a co-author in a children’s book. Additionally, he writes on two blogs, The Whodunit Photographer and The Reluctant Blogger. He was Chicago Sun-Times’ book editor from 1978 till he retired in 2006. His articles and reviews have appeared in the Washington post, the Los Angeles Times, the New York Times Book review, and on MSNBC.com. From 1977 till 1982, Kisor served as adjunct instructor of at the Northwestern University’s Medill School of Journalism. Between 1983 and 1986, he wrote a syndicated column every week that appeared in the Los Angeles Herald-Examiner, Chicago sun-Times, Seattle times, Orland Sentinel, among other newspapers.
